Jaxtr Raises $6.4 Million for Blog, Social Net VoIP Service Print E-mail
10 April 2008

Jaxtr, a provider of Internet telephony services for social networks, blogs and other sites, has raised around $6.4 million in a second round of venture financing, PEHub.com reported, citing a regulatory filing.

Lehman Brothers Venture Partners led the investment round.

Founded in 2007, Palo Alto, Calif.-based Jaxtr lets users connect their phones with their social network profiles or blogs, and talk with callers worldwide while keeping their existing phone numbers private.

The company claimed 10 million users as of the end of February.
